>> Assuming egg authors won't create new repositories for their eggs for >> CHICKEN 5, the henrietta-cache instance for CHICKEN 5 would still cache >> versions that are only compatible with CHICKEN 4, although they will be >> only meant to be used by CHICKEN 5. I think that's not a really serious >> issue, but I thought it should be mentioned, just in case somebody tries >> "chicken-install5 <egg>:<version-for-chicken-4>". We can work around >> that by providing .release-info files specific to CHICKEN 5 (e.g., in a >> chicken-5 branch), containing the versions compatible with CHICKEN 5 >> only. Maybe there are better options? > > Well, the problem are eggs that are not in our central repository. I think the versioning thing also affects the eggs in svn too. For example, suppose right now you have egg foo at version 1.0. When CHICKEN 5 is released, foo will be ported to CHICKEN 5. What version will it be in CHICKEN 4 and 5? After we have the egg for both CHICKEN 4 and 5, how to manage new versions? I'm quite sure we have a solution for this problem, which is basically the same as we had in the CHICKEN 3->4 transition. Unfortunately, since I was the last person I know to switch to CHICKEN 4, I didn't actually faced that problem with my eggs. Since nobody else was using CHICKEN 3, I just froze egg versions for that CHICKEN version and continued to update eggs for CHICKEN 4 only. > There must be a way to mark for which versions an egg is > intended. That's why I propose another entry in the .release-info > files. Another alternative would be using another .release-info file. That approach wouldn't require changes in henrietta-cache. For example, we'd have https://raw.github.com/mario-goulart/awful/master/awful.release-info for CHICKEN 4, and https://raw.github.com/mario-goulart/awful/chicken-5/awful.release-info or https://raw.github.com/mario-goulart/awful/master/awful.release-info.5 for CHICKEN 5. Of course, other variations are possible. It'd be just a matter of pointing to a CHICKEN 5-specific .release-info. Best wishes.
